Spend a full day in the green heart of northern Macedonia, where two of the region's best-loved natural sights sit within easy reach of each other. First the waterfalls of Edessa, where the river drops dramatically through the middle of the town, then the thermal baths of Pozar, a series of warm open-air pools fed by natural springs at the foot of Mount Kaimaktsalan. Discover Pozar Baths & Edessa Waterfalls

Edessa is known as the "city of waters" for the rivers and waterfalls that run through it, the largest being the Karanos waterfall that drops around 70 metres beside the old Varosi quarter. The surrounding area is green and mountainous, a contrast to the coastal destinations of the region.

Loutra Pozar, the Pozar thermal baths, lie further north in a gorge at the foot of Mount Kaimaktsalan. Warm mineral-rich water emerges from the rock at around 37°C, feeding open-air pools, indoor baths, and a small river you can bathe in even in winter.

What should we bring?

Swimwear, a towel, and flip-flops for the thermal baths, plus comfortable shoes for the Edessa paths. A change of clothes is handy after the springs.
